Output 83188a59c5542808ce5ffb769b56a5ff3d6a35b05c6af83ac7e99d24ae578230:3

value
114549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ce594b9b0caefb113cb8811d665e02cf18b13ccc OP_EQUAL
address
3LW66Qhc8iBKpyrrJ5xGDXDGuuboxK5jj8
transaction
83188a59c5542808ce5ffb769b56a5ff3d6a35b05c6af83ac7e99d24ae578230